How serious was he on the "retirement"
min 0:38
"Oh it was serious as hell. I mean uhh it was super serious and uhh still on the table. If I wake up Sunday morning after beating Wonderboy, and you guys have Chimaev fighting for 185 pound world title when he never won a fight at 85 in the top 15, I retired. I understand business is business but favoritism is favoritism. The kid missed weight, I had to step up to fight him, because he missed weight and the fight happened. I shouldn't had to do that, but I did what I had to do, I did what I supposed to do for a company man, so sitting here and telling you guys now. Certain things have to go certain ways, if they don't go certain ways, we don't get what we are promised, things that we talked about aren't honored, you might jus as well give me my resignation papers and let me go home and fuckin smoke weed and play video games for the rest of my life. Open up a twitch see how I do."
